Liv Bona Dea Hospital opened in 27 March 2018 in Baku, Azerbaijan. It consists of seven floors, with an area of 37,500 m².[1] The opening ceremony was attended by the President of the Republic of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ev and first lady Mehriban Aliyeva.[2][3]
